3 CUT-AND-SEW SWEATS

Fashion’s love for DIY duds has evolved considerably from simply scribbling on your favorite pair of sneakers or jeans. Although street-stylers still favor that form of homemade idiosyncrasy, designers have started offering the customized vibe in a more polished form from the get-go — including piecing together a patchwork of styles and textures to create statement sweatshirts. Here are three of our favorites.

Heavenly half-zip

The half-zip has been at the top of nearly everyone’s 2017 wardrobe wish list. So it’s no surprise that it’s been given this season's cut-and-sew treatment too, bringing an even stronger retro feel to the throwback piece. Here, a base of neat navy and off-white keep things versatile, before it’s cut up with bold yellow sides for a strong statement that doesn’t rely on garish graphics or overpowering hues.

Brilliantly bold

This sweatshirt follows suit in terms of design, but offers a more boxier cut than the half-zip’s fitted sizing. Blue and red aren’t always the best of pals when it comes to palettes, but the pale upper of the soft-touch sweat tames the clashing colors slightly, allowing the mismatch to be the main focal point for all the right reasons.

Simply stylish

This DIY-feel design technique doesn’t just rely on bold color clashing. In fact, the cut-and-sew style is arguably most effective when presented in a simple, subtle form. Take this oversized sweatshirt — the blue and white stripes across the chest add a fresh burst of color and break up the grey silhouette.
